Water and Power (1989) movie times near 91302 (Woodland Hills, CA)

 Change Location Clear Location
Avatar: Fire and Ash get your tickets

Showtimes for "Water and Power (1989)" near 91302 (Woodland Hills, CA) are available on:


  Change Location